Cloudastructure simplifies capital structure with preferred stock amendment
Cloudastructure eliminated the variable conversion feature of its Series 2 Convertible Preferred Stock and exchanged 1,170 shares for a $1,299,870 promissory note. The amendments, filed on June 29, 2026, remove derivative accounting treatment and limit liquidation preferences. The company expects these changes to support permanent equity classification for the remaining shares.

Cloudastructure has strengthened its balance sheet by eliminating the variable conversion feature of its Series 2 Convertible Preferred Stock. The company exchanged 1,170 Series 2 shares for an unsecured promissory note, positioning the remaining shares for permanent equity classification. These actions simplify the capital structure and financial reporting without affecting the company's underlying economics, cash position, or operations.
On June 29, 2026, Cloudastructure filed an Amended and Restated Certificate of Designations of Preferences and Rights of its Series 2 Convertible Preferred Stock with the Secretary of State of the State of Delaware. The amendment removes the variable conversion price feature that previously required derivative accounting treatment. It also eliminates a provision that could have triggered liquidation payments upon certain change-of-control transactions outside the company’s control. The liquidation preference is now limited to actual voluntary or involuntary liquidation, dissolution, or winding up of the company.
The following day, on June 30, 2026, the company entered into an Exchange Agreement with Streeterville Capital, LLC, the sole holder of all outstanding Series 2 shares. Streeterville exchanged 1,170 Series 2 shares for an unsecured promissory note with an original principal amount of $1,299,870. The Exchange Note bears interest at 9.5% per annum and matures on July 30, 2027. Beginning July 30, 2026, the note may be redeemed at a rate of up to $108,332.50 per month, plus accrued interest. The exchanged Series 2 shares were cancelled.

In preparing its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the first quarter of 2026, the company identified accounting classification matters related to its Series 1 and Series 2 Convertible Preferred Stock. The upcoming filing will reflect a revised, non-cash accounting presentation that affects only the balance sheet classification of these instruments. There is no impact on total assets, total liabilities, or net assets.
"These actions represent another important step in simplifying our capital structure and financial reporting," said James McCormick, Chief Executive Officer of Cloudastructure. "By establishing a fixed conversion price and exchanging a portion of the preferred shares for a promissory note, we’ve simplified these securities and positioned the remaining Series 2 Preferred Stock for permanent equity classification."
